'EUREKA' & 'THE VAMPIRE DIARIES' STAR COLIN FERGUSON CAST TO JOIN ANDIE MACDOWELL AND DYLAN NEAL IN SEASON THREE OF HALLMARK CHANNEL'S HIGHLY-RATED PRIMETIME ORIGINAL SERIES, 'DEBBIE MACOMBER'S CEDAR COVE'

Special Two-Hour Season Three Premiere Airs July 2015

Hallmark Channel announces Colin Ferguson ("Eureka," "The Vampire Diaries") has been cast in a recurring role in season three of Hallmark Channel's highly-rated Primetime Original Series, "Debbie Macomber's Cedar Cove." The #1 primetime drama, starring Andie MacDowell and Dylan Neal, makes its anticipated return with a special two-hour season premiere July 2015. Ferguson is slated to play Cedar Cove's charming new District Attorney Paul Watson, who wastes no time getting to know Judge Olivia Lockhart while stirring up some drama in and out of her courtroom.

"Colin Ferguson is an exceptional new addition to our extraordinary 'Cedar Cove' family, with his proven talent in series television and his electric, playful onscreen charisma," said Michelle Vicary, Executive Vice President of Programming and Publicity, Crown Media Family Networks. "Colin's character will surprise and delight viewers by adding an unexpected, but very fun, new dynamic to the emotional relationships and riveting storylines in Cedar Cove."

Canadian actor, director and producer Colin Ferguson is best known for his starring turn as Sheriff Jack Carter on Syfy's "Eureka." Born and raised in Montreal, Ferguson has appeared in over three dozen television series and films, including the American remake of the British hit sitcom "Coupling," Universal Pictures' 2007 film "Because I Said So" opposite Diane Keaton and Mandy Moore, Syfy's "Haven," TNT's "Major Crimes" and most recently, CW's "The Vampire Diaries."

"Debbie Macomber's Cedar Cove," based on the bestselling book series by #1 New York Times bestselling author Debbie Macomber, takes viewers to a majestic and idyllic small seaside town of Cedar Cove, home to romance, relationships and drama. At the center of it all is Olivia Lockhart (MacDowell), the revered Cedar Cove Municipal Court judge, lifetime resident, loving mother and loyal friend to many. As Olivia's romance with newspaper editor Jack (Neal) hangs in the balance following a shocking discovery, Olivia, along with her family and friends, will find her small town is bursting with more drama - and heart - than ever before.

"Debbie Macomber's Cedar Cove" season three will be produced by Unity Pictures and distributed by Dan Wigutow Productions. Executive producers are Dan Wigutow, Sue Tenney, Ron French and Stephen Harmaty. Tenney is the show runner. "Debbie Macomber's Cedar Cove" is based on the popular book series Cedar Cove by New York Times bestselling author Debbie Macomber.
